  • Page 30: Setting Up An Irf Fabric

    Setting up an IRF fabric You can use HP IRF technology to connect and virtualize HP FlexFabric 5930 switches into a large virtual switch called an "IRF fabric" for flattened network topology, and high availability, scalability, and manageability. To set up IRF links between multiple switches, use QSFP+ ports.

    All QSFP+ ports on the HP FlexFabric 5930 switch can be used for IRF connections. Planning the cabling scheme For the HP FlexFabric 5930 switches, use QSFP+ cables, or QSFP+ transceiver modules and fibers to connect the IRF member switches. If the IRF member switches are far away from one another, choose the QSFP+ transceiver modules with optical fibers.

    Appendix D Cooling system The cooling system of the HP FlexFabric 5930 switches comprises the ventilation holes in the chassis, fan trays, and built-in fans of hot swappable power supplies. To guarantee that this cooling system can effectively work, you must consider the site ventilation design when you plan the installation site for the switches.
